Output 8fe05eba2c24a10555bbf429079304d05b0aec3ab3ec10a9f2c322482d1a82fc:6

value
11290000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 145d8f7571752f2a616d163a1e24cf73e39d297b OP_EQUAL
address
33YhX51WAteNsznLTisefwWotaiT13yTQf
transaction
8fe05eba2c24a10555bbf429079304d05b0aec3ab3ec10a9f2c322482d1a82fc
spent
true